Beaverton is a city in Washington County, in the U.S. state of Oregon that is located 7 miles west of Portland in the Tualatin Valley. The city is among the main cities that make up the Portland metropolitan area. Its population was 89,803 at the 2010 census, making it the second-largest city in the county and the sixth-largest city in Oregon.
